20 minutes drive from multiple Appalachian Trails application An agriculture space purchased after the civil once used to grow sweet potatoes and families has become a forest. Full of tulip polars, spruces, locusts, cedars and greenbrier; she is home to passing black bears, turkeys, deer and more.
Over the years the property has been stewarded by different groups who work to make a place for all walks of life in search of sanctuary.
Today this 69 acre property hosts some remnants of structures built turn of the century, a family house, a burial ground, a barn that will be a bonfire soon and a stream running through that supply's water to the county we are wanting to reclaim.
We endeavor to use whatever we earn from guests visits to make improvements on the land and eventually be able to pay someone who could use an extended stay here as a full time steward.Experience the rugged beauty of our 69-acre historical land, nestled in the Blue Ridge Valley at the foot of the mountains.
